The Nominal Structure in Slavic and Beyond / / ed. by Anastasia Giannakidou, Urtzi Etxeberria, Lilia Schürcks.
The contributions in this volume shed new light on the discussion of whether the DP hypothesis applies universally or not. The issue is prominent not only for Slavic languages.
